As far as Negotiation. I can't begin to explain it all or why some of us see many of these reports as nothing more than information and disinformation, however, I would refer you to Randy Shuttleworth or even Gordon Rule's "Art of Negotiation" but understand that it is about having control of the situation in a way that you direct the players to YOUR outcome. Also, understand that most concessions in any negotiation occur in the final minutes or hours of the transaction. Boras is a master negotiator and his ultimate goal is to get the most for his client that he can from the team or teams to whom that client is willing to go.

Look at us now, as a fan base we are clamouring for Tex and many folks have already (although silly) said "it's Tex or I give up baseball forever, oh and I'm throwing my kid's mitt in the trash!" A statement that we have given up or are out puts a lot of pressure on the FO as do statements that our offer is the lowest. Boston and NY want Tex, so do the Angels, the Nats would absolutely love to have him, but Boras knows this: WE NEED TEX the most. We may still not get him and that would be unfortunate but there are two sides negotiating here and trust me when I say that information works in Boras's favor at this point, silence works in ours.

Again, welcome back and as long as we are still being mentioned, even if its negatively from a source like ESPN or anyone else, it may, from a negotiating standpoint mean that we are very much involved still.
